So I have my instax in 2013. And I forgot to change the batteries so it kinda melt but I clean it and battery socket all fine and no rust and so whatever. So I placed new battery and it works well. After I know it works well, I took out the batteries. So today 16 Sept 2017, I try to switch on again, but light won’t appear, and it doesn’t produce sounds anymore. I put brand new alkaline battery. However I noticed, my instax feel hot at right top corner. So I took the battery out and the hot cool down. Can you help me fix my instax please . Thank you.

Hi @izzajuhari, to check more on this, you need to dismantle the camera to the internals. here now, you need some skills to check, else if you are not confident, you can ask your electronics friends to assist you. take caution of the film capacitor as it can contain some charge… do discharge them before any repair attempts. with the battery on, try to identify which electronic components heat up…. would be great if you have a infrared thermometer to check on this, else by left sometimes i check with my fingers, but note, it can be very hot and cause burn.
